How about this idea, dude. To facilitate an easy installation of any of you forthcoming wallpapers and even the previous ones you did, we could package them into RPMS that ain't specific to any architecture (could be installed onto an i586 or to x86_64). All a user have to do is use the rpm -Uvh <wallpaper_theme> and it's installed.

We've already done a bit of work and I haven't been able to follow-up due to time demand on other tasks but these could your work a step up the ladder into packages ... and you can make the RPMS available on your site for download.
